What It Is

Anais and Co is an institution focused on French language teaching, offering courses for adults, children, GCSE students, and learners from beginner to advanced levels. Formats include online classes, one-to-one tutor-led lessons, in-person lessons in London, and small-group classes. Rather than positioning itself as a general language-learning platform, it presents itself as a boutique teaching service centered on “structured French learning,” serving clients such as lawyers, executives, diplomats, artists, international families, and corporate customers.

Core Experience

The curriculum is divided into Beginners, Intermediate, and Advanced levels. The captured text shows detailed outlines for Intermediate Levels 1–3, covering topics such as the present tense, imperfect tense, passé composé, simple future, conditional, pronouns, and prepositions. Its method emphasizes a combination of grammar, vocabulary, and conversation, with explanations given in the learner’s native language when their understanding of French is not sufficient. After each lesson, teachers record feedback according to an internal framework, and materials, homework, vocabulary lists, and notes are placed in a personal online folder, making revision easier and ensuring continuity if the learner changes teachers. Teachers are mostly native French speakers, recruited and trained by Anais and Co, and are categorized into levels such as trainee, senior, expert, and founding tutor.

Pricing and Certificates

Pricing transparency is average. The text clearly shows that the Intermediate French Level 1 small-group course costs £480 for 12 weeks and 24 hours, with a maximum of 10 students, alongside a comparison price of £600. One-to-one tutor-led courses are offered online for 20 hours and scheduled on demand, but no specific price is displayed, so an inquiry is required. Upon completing the full course and/or passing the final test, students may receive a completion certificate, though the text does not state that it is an official language exam certification.

Pros and Cons

The strengths are its very clear course structure, proprietary teaching materials, post-class notes, homework, and testing mechanisms, making it suitable for learners who want to build a solid foundation steadily. Around 250 five-star Google reviews also suggest a strong reputation. Customer service is highlighted as an important part of the experience, and the organization appears relatively well structured. The limitations are that pricing information is not fully public, and the certificate is more like proof of completion than an official qualification. At the same time, this model requires regular study and homework, so it may not suit users who only want casual speaking practice.

Who It’s For and Access from China

It is better suited to French learners who value structure, feedback, and teacher quality, especially those aiming to improve at the intermediate level, prepare for GCSE exams, arrange French lessons for children, seek corporate training, or pursue customized learning as professionals. The captured text does not provide information on access from mainland China, so the stability of online course connections, payment methods, and time-zone compatibility should still be confirmed before enrolling.
